§ 744.372 — Judicial review of guardianships

The court retains jurisdiction over all guardianships. The court shall review the appropriateness and extent of a guardianship annually and:
(1)If an objection to the terms of the guardianship report has been filed pursuant to s. 744.367;
(2)If interim review has been requested under s. 744.3715;
(3)If a person, including the ward, has filed a suggestion of increased capacity; or
(4)If the guardianship report has not been received and the guardian has failed to respond to a show cause order.

Legislative History
s. 57, ch. 89-96; s. 42, ch. 90-271.
